GROWMARK/FS Names 2019 Enduring Farm Winners
Celebrating what’s next in sustainable agriculture practices
FS Member Companies, along with their cooperative supplier, GROWMARK, named the 2019 Enduring Farm awards to acknowledge those farmers who have adopted best management practices that optimize nutrient utilization, leading to long-term soil and water quality while enhancing ROI.
To be considered for the Enduring Farm award, FS companies nominate farmer-customers who use multiple sustainable best management practices on their farms. Best management practices implemented include the use of 4R nutrient management systems, regular soil sampling, VRT applications of fertilizer, the use of cover crops, nitrification, and urease inhibitors.
“We appreciate our FS members and companies for bringing farmers what’s next in sustainable agriculture practices,” said Mark Orr, GROWMARK vice president of agronomy. “The GROWMARK System and its farmer-customers are at the very forefront of nutrient management, assessing cropping practices, and operational processes.”
Eighty-eight Enduring Farms were named for implementing nutrient management practices during the 2019 growing season, as well as their commitment to preserving and improving their land and natural resources for future generations.
